Fix sketchy usage of new PreferenceScreen
Things get weird if you don't use PreferenceManager#createPreferenceScreen Bug: 37216851 Test: Compiles and runs Change-Id: I7cebec133c4f27f7eeda83c95d8acb4823f67dc4
